In what ways did the war help improve conditions for american workers in ww1

Respuesta :

tabbycat5203
tabbycat5203 tabbycat5203
  • 01-05-2018
To prevent strikes, the National War Labor Board granted workers and 8 hours a day, overtime pay, equal pay for women, and the right to form unions.
